deceiving. the pressure plate made it worse. back focus was blown away to somewhere unbeknown, totally off on most (wider) shots, either tape measured and/or viewfinder checked. ultra wide III shots are unusable, the viewfinder didn't show the un-focused subject matter, everthing was perfect sharp. those small format cameras are a real pain in the arse when it comes to 'real' focusing. well at least, tape measure proved us right.
grain is boiling, the 1 f-stop overexposed shots look much better, the telecine also likes it more.
